aboutsummaryrefslogtreecommitdiff
path: root/engines/parallaction/exec_ns.cpp
diff options
context:
space:
mode:
authorNicola Mettifogo2007-11-18 21:32:22 +0000
committerNicola Mettifogo2007-11-18 21:32:22 +0000
commit28289fb694b1766a672bfc77f01e0cc3e88723de (patch)
tree7c07184436e317917a1eef19316660f0d082ca0d /engines/parallaction/exec_ns.cpp
parent7731af9833dbc01e5ae66bbce4b3e364e414b99a (diff)
downloadscummvm-rg350-28289fb694b1766a672bfc77f01e0cc3e88723de.tar.gz
scummvm-rg350-28289fb694b1766a672bfc77f01e0cc3e88723de.tar.bz2
scummvm-rg350-28289fb694b1766a672bfc77f01e0cc3e88723de.zip
Cleanup.
svn-id: r29562
Diffstat (limited to 'engines/parallaction/exec_ns.cpp')
-rw-r--r--engines/parallaction/exec_ns.cpp16
1 files changed, 6 insertions, 10 deletions
diff --git a/engines/parallaction/exec_ns.cpp b/engines/parallaction/exec_ns.cpp
index 345b5b6668..33bc970fd0 100644
--- a/engines/parallaction/exec_ns.cpp
+++ b/engines/parallaction/exec_ns.cpp
@@ -323,7 +323,7 @@ DECLARE_COMMAND_OPCODE(stop) {
}
-void Parallaction_ns::jobDisplayAnimations(void *parm, Job *j) {
+void Parallaction_ns::drawAnimations() {
Graphics::Surface v14;
@@ -367,7 +367,7 @@ void Parallaction_ns::jobDisplayAnimations(void *parm, Job *j) {
}
-void Parallaction_ns::jobEraseAnimations(void *arg_0, Job *j) {
+void Parallaction_ns::eraseAnimations() {
debugC(9, kDebugExec, "jobEraseAnimations");
for (AnimationList::iterator it = _animations.begin(); it != _animations.end(); it++) {
@@ -380,11 +380,8 @@ void Parallaction_ns::jobEraseAnimations(void *arg_0, Job *j) {
r.moveTo(a->_oldPos);
_gfx->restoreBackground(r);
- if (arg_0) {
- a->_oldPos.x = a->_left;
- a->_oldPos.y = a->_top;
- }
-
+ a->_oldPos.x = a->_left;
+ a->_oldPos.y = a->_top;
}
return;
@@ -542,7 +539,6 @@ void Parallaction::displayItemComment(ExamineData *data) {
_gfx->flatBlitCnv(_char._head, 100, 152, Gfx::kBitFront);
_gfx->displayWrappedString(data->_description, 0, 90, 0, 130);
- jobEraseAnimations((void*)1, NULL);
_gfx->updateScreen();
waitUntilLeftClick();
@@ -845,7 +841,7 @@ void Parallaction_ns::initOpcodes() {
-void Parallaction_ns::jobDisplayLabel(void *parm, Job *j) {
+void Parallaction_ns::drawLabel() {
if (!_label)
return;
@@ -860,7 +856,7 @@ void Parallaction_ns::jobDisplayLabel(void *parm, Job *j) {
return;
}
-void Parallaction_ns::jobEraseLabel(void *parm, Job *j) {
+void Parallaction_ns::eraseLabel() {
static uint16 count = 0;